Russia-Ukraine war news: IAEA’s Grossi at Zaporizhzhia nuclear plant



Proposals to protect Europe’s largest nuclear power plant are “evolving” amid increasing clashes between Russian and Ukrainian forces in the area, the head of the United Nations’ atomic energy watchdog said during a visit to the site.

Rafael Mariano Grossi, director general of the International Atomic Energy Agency, was set to assess safety and security at the plant. Fighting between Ukrainian troops and Russian forces — who seized the facility last March — has prompted warnings from Grossi and other officials about the risk of a nuclear accident. Grossi had previously called for a protection zone around the plant, but the idea was opposed by Ukrainian leaders who are demanding the return of the facility and its surroundings. Russian forces have been accused of using the plant to launch attacks on Ukrainian forces across the nearby front line.

A possible solution to the potential nuclear crisis will focus on protecting the plant itself, “rather than on territorial aspects that pose certain problems,” Grossi told reporters during the visit. “But it is a work in progress, I would say. We are working with both governments.”

The real identity of Johns Hopkins graduate Victor Muller Ferreira was Sergey Cherkasov, according to Western officials. Cherkasov was an operative of Russia’s military intelligence service, the GRU, who allegedly spent nearly a decade building the fictitious Ferreira persona before he was detained by Dutch authorities, apparently acting on information relayed by the FBI, and later arrested in Brazil.

The details of Cherkasov’s life provide extraordinary visibility into Russian efforts to embed “illegals” — spies who operate as lone agents with no discernible link to their home service — into Western countries as part of Moscow’s intelligence apparatus.
